While Q4 2025 transaction data confirms the dominance of off-plan sales over the secondary market, the composition of those sales reveals a structural shift. The aggressive 1% monthly payment plans that defined the 2024 cycle are being phased out by Tier-1 developers in favour of 40/60 and 50/50 structures. This pivot towards higher initial capital outlay is a deliberate move to filter out short-term speculators and attract end-users and long-term asset holders.
For the informed investor, this signals a maturing market, but it demands a more rigorous selection process. The focus is no longer just on flipping contracts but on identifying master communities with verifiable infrastructure delivery timelines and sustainable rental yield potential. This adjustment in developer strategy requires a recalibration of investment criteria for anyone allocating capital in 2026.

1. Palm Jebel Ali (Villa Plots & Signature Villas by Nakheel)
While the initial launch phases in late 2024 and early 2025 captured speculator interest, the focus for 2026 is the phased delivery of critical infrastructure and the release of subsequent, more exclusive villa collections. Palm Jebel Ali is not a short-term trade; it is a multi-decade infrastructure play backed by the Dubai government, representing one of the most ambitious undertakings in the global luxury property market.
Current valuations, when benchmarked against the mature Palm Jumeirah, present a compelling long-term capital appreciation thesis. An investor entering the market in 2026 is acquiring land or shell-and-core assets in what is engineered to become a future global destination for the ultra-wealthy. This is a legacy asset play, not a quick flip.

Strategic Considerations for 2026 Entry
Our advisory for clients focuses on monitoring the upcoming release of plots with open water and sunset views. These specific parcels are projected to command the highest premium upon master plan completion. Given the extended timeline, capital patience is non-negotiable, and investors must understand that tangible rental yields will not be realised for several years.
Investment Pros:
- Sovereign Backing: The direct involvement of Nakheel, a government-backed master developer, mitigates developer risk, a primary concern in giga-projects.
- Scarcity Premium: The project offers a rare opportunity to acquire prime waterfront land in a city where such plots are virtually exhausted. This creates a strong price floor for future valuations.
- Appreciation Headroom: The price gap between land and villa prices on Palm Jebel Ali compared to Palm Jumeirah provides a clear, quantifiable metric for potential capital appreciation.
Investment Cons:
- Extended Timeline: This is a decade-plus commitment. Capital will be locked with minimal liquidity until infrastructure matures and the secondary market becomes active.
- Zero Initial Yield: Rental income is not a factor in the short-to-medium term. The entire thesis is predicated on capital growth.
- High Entry Barrier: The price point for both plots and villas is prohibitive for most retail and mass-affluent investors, targeting a specific UHNWI demographic.

Final Thoughts: Strategy Over Speculation
The window for easy, speculative flips that defined earlier market cycles has decisively narrowed. Success in Dubai's 2026 off-plan market is no longer about riding a general wave of appreciation; it is a calculated exercise in asset selection. The market has matured, demanding a shift from momentum-chasing to a more analytical, strategy-led approach. The projects detailed in this analysis are not just collections of properties; they represent distinct investment theses for portfolio construction.
This pivot requires investors to look beyond glossy brochures and focus on fundamental drivers of value. The key questions have evolved. Instead of asking "Is Dubai growing?", the astute investor now asks, "Which specific infrastructure project, like the Al Maktoum Airport expansion or the Blue Line Metro extension, will most directly impact capital growth and rental demand in this master community over the next five years?" This is the core of a strategic acquisition.
Key Takeaways for Your 2026 Portfolio
Recalibrating your investment strategy for the current market involves focusing on a few critical factors that separate high-performing assets from the rest:
- Infrastructure over Proximity: While proximity to current hubs like Downtown remains important, the primary driver for future growth is new infrastructure. Projects in areas like Dubai South or along the future metro corridors offer a more compelling case for long-term capital appreciation than saturated prime locations.
- Developer Health as a Metric: Scrutinising a developer's financial stability, delivery track record from last year's benchmarks, and their ability to self-fund projects is non-negotiable. A strong balance sheet is a direct indicator of project viability and adherence to handover timelines, protecting your investment from revised handover timelines.
- Tenant Profile Alignment: Each project is engineered for a specific tenant demographic. Understanding this profile, whether it's executives seeking branded residences or families prioritising school access in communities like The Valley, is crucial for accurately projecting rental yields and minimising vacancy risk. A mismatch between the asset and the local tenant pool is a common cause of underperformance.
